Abstract

本实用新型是一种能够钻出多种直径圆孔的多孔径钻头。由钻头、颈部和钻柄三部分组成,钻头为宝塔型,采用双刃切削槽结构,使用这种钻头钻制不同直径的孔时,不需要更换钻头,减少了劳动时间,提高了劳动效率,且此种钻头加工工艺简单,体积小,成本低,操作简单。

Description

本实用新型属于一种钻削工具,具体地说是一种能够钻削出多种直径圆孔的多孔径钻头。
目前普遍使用的钻削工具主要是麻花钻,这种钻头由工作部分、颈部及尾部构成,一把麻花钻只能加工一种直径的圆孔,并且钻头的加工工艺复杂,成本高,加工小径孔的钻头强度差,易折断,当在一块薄板上加工多个不同直径的孔时,由于需要更换钻头,增加了劳动量,降低了劳动效率。本实用新型基本上解决了以上问题。
本实用新型的目的是提供一种能构钻削多种孔径圆孔的多孔径钻头。
本实用新型通过以下技术方案来完成:
多孔径钻头由钻头、颈部和钻柄三部分组成,其特点是钻头部分为宝塔型结构,顶端直径最小,靠近颈部钻头部分直径最大,钻头中间一段呈阶梯状,可以根据钻头的设计需要设计出不同的直径。宝塔型的钻头结构使得顶端小直径孔加工部分强度加强,本实用新型采用双刃切削槽结构,在工作时不易打滑振动,减小了噪声。颈部只起连结和过渡作用,结构与钻头结构相同,颈部宝塔型方向与钻头宝塔型方向相反,颈部连接钻头和钻柄。
本实用新型的优点在于使用这种钻头钻制不同直径的孔时,不需要更换钻头,大大节约了时间,降低了劳动强度,提高了劳动效率,且此种钻头加工工艺简单,体积小,成本低,如附图给出的13孔径钻头,成本只相当于13种孔径的麻花钻成本的三十分之一。利用这种钻头的结构特点,可为特定工序几个不同直径孔的加工设计专门钻头,更能显示出此类钻头的优点。

实施例:
附图给出的是本实用新型的一种实施例,为一个13孔径钻头,此钻头采用材料为W18G4V,钻头3的13孔径的大小依次为:12.8,12.0,11.2,10.4,9.6,8.8,8.0,7.2,6.4,5.6,4.8,4.0,3.2呈宝塔型,采用新型的双刃切削槽,钻头3使用高速工具钢车制,铣刀铣出切削槽。此类钻头适用于加工3mm以下厚度板件,不宜在过硬或太厚的材料上钻孔,当钻头在板件上打滑时,应磨整切削刃,不应用力硬钻,以免折断钻头,使用时不要斜向用力,如果靠近被加工板件下方有斜置板件时,不宜使用,以免折断钻头。

Claims (2)

1、一种由钻头、颈部和钻柄组成的多孔径钻头,其特征在于钻头为宝塔型结构,顶端直径最小,靠近颈部直径最大,中间呈阶梯状。
2、根据权利要求1所述的多孔径钻头,其特征在于钻头采用双刃切削槽结构。
